puzzles: Follow cursor in zoom mode and general code cleanup.
Frontends now have a way to retrieve the backend cursor position with some changes I've submitted upstream. With this information, we can now follow the cursor around in "interaction mode" while zoomed in, eliminating (most) need for mode switching. Also does some cleanup of the frontend code.
